excel表格匹配添加IdType.ASSIGN_ID
时间: 2024-10-22 14:07:21 浏览: 22
JavaScript 复制对象与Object.assign方法无法实现深复制
5星 · 资源好评率100%
Excel表格中的"匹配添加IdType.ASSIGN_ID"通常是指在一个数据表中,你需要通过某些字段(如姓名、编号等)找出特定的信息,并根据匹配的结果给这部分信息添加一个新的标识符,比如ASSIGN_ID。这个过程可能涉及到VLOOKUP、INDEX+MATCH、或者Pandas(如果是在Python处理电子表格的数据)函数来查找已存在的ID,如果没有,则创建新的并分配ASSIGN_ID值。
例如,在Excel中,你可以使用VLOOKUP函数在另一个列中查找唯一的标识,如果没有找到,则在新的单元格插入ASSIGN_ID。步骤大致如下:
1. 确定查找键(通常是你的匹配依据)和查找范围。
2. 使用VLOOKUP公式(=VLOOKUP(查找键, 查找范围, 目标列索引, [是否近似匹配])),查找目标值。
3. 如果找不到匹配,可能需要设置查找范围包含一个标识区域,然后在新行手动插入ASSIGN_ID,或者使用IFERROR函数配合公式处理错误。
如果你需要的是编程解决方案,Python的pandas库提供强大的数据操作功能,可以轻松地基于条件进行合并和标记操作:
```python
import pandas as pd
# 假设df1是主数据,df2是ID列表
df1 = pd.merge(df1, df2, on='匹配依据', how='left')
df1['ASSIGN_ID'] = df1['新标识'].fillna('UNASSIGNED') # 或者自动生成序列
```
阅读全文